Summary:
A disturbed woman living in a secluded community finds herself pulled between the control of her overbearing family and the appeal of a secretive stranger suspected of a series of vicious murders. "Aided and abetted by Benjamin Kracun's alluringly sensual cinematography, Mr. Pearce has created a feverish fairy tale riven with dark horrors and forbidden desire"--New York Times "Writer-director Pearce, making his feature debut, proves dedicated to a psychological naturalism."--Village Voice "Upgrading a sleeping-with-the-enemy premise familiar from countless B-thrillers with a faintly mythic aura and cool psychosexual shading, 'Beast' also sustains a fresh, frank feminine perspective through Jessie Buckley's remarkable lead performance."--Variety
